2. Best Ingredients for Prosciutto-Wrapped Asparagus
For the Asparagus:
- 1 bunch fresh asparagus (about 12-16 spears)
- ½ tsp salt
- ½ tsp black pepper
- ½ tsp garlic powder (optional for extra flavor)
- 1 tbsp olive oil
For the Prosciutto Wrap:
- 6-8 slices of prosciutto, halved lengthwise
- ½ tsp red pepper flakes (optional, for spice)
For Garnish (Optional):
- Freshly grated Parmesan cheese
- Lemon zest or lemon juice
- Balsamic glaze for drizzling
3. Step-by-Step Prosciutto-Wrapped Asparagus Recipe
Step 1: Prepare the Asparagus
-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C) and line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
- Trim the woody ends of the asparagus (snap off the tough bottom or cut about 1 inch off).
- Toss asparagus spears with olive oil, salt, black pepper, and garlic powder.
Step 2: Wrap with Prosciutto
- Take a half-slice of prosciutto and wrap it diagonally around each asparagus spear, slightly overlapping.
- Place on the baking sheet seam-side down to keep it from unraveling.
Step 3: Bake Until Crispy
- Roast in the preheated oven for 10-12 minutes, or until the prosciutto is crispy and asparagus is tender.
- For extra crispiness, broil for 1-2 minutes at the end.
Step 4: Garnish and Serve
- Drizzle with lemon juice or balsamic glaze for brightness.
- Sprinkle with grated Parmesan cheese or red pepper flakes for extra flavor.
- Serve immediately and enjoy!

4. Tips for the Best Prosciutto-Wrapped Asparagus
How to Get the Perfect Crispiness
- Use thin prosciutto slices so they crisp up quickly.
- Bake on a wire rack for extra airflow around the prosciutto.
How to Prevent Soggy Asparagus
- Don’t overcrowd the pan—leave space between each spear.
- Use medium-thick asparagus spears (too thin will overcook).
How to Make It Extra Flavorful
- Add a drizzle of truffle oil or garlic butter before serving.
- Serve with a side of honey mustard or aioli for dipping.
5. Delicious Variations to Try
Cheesy Prosciutto-Wrapped Asparagus
- Sprinkle with shredded mozzarella or Parmesan before baking.
Balsamic Glazed Prosciutto Asparagus
- Drizzle with balsamic reduction for a sweet and savory balance.
Air Fryer Prosciutto-Wrapped Asparagus
- Cook at 375°F (190°C) for 7-8 minutes for a crispy air-fried version.

7. Storing and Making Ahead
How to Store Leftovers
- Keep in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days.
- Reheat in a skillet over medium heat for crispiness.
Can You Freeze Prosciutto-Wrapped Asparagus?
- Yes! Freeze before baking, then bake straight from frozen at 400°F for 15 minutes.

10 FAQs About Prosciutto-Wrapped Asparagus
1. Can I make this recipe ahead of time?
Yes! You can assemble the asparagus and prosciutto up to 8 hours in advance. Keep them in the fridge and bake just before serving for the best crispiness.
2. Can I use bacon instead of prosciutto?
Yes, but bacon takes longer to cook. If using bacon, bake at 375°F (190°C) for 20-25 minutes until crispy, or partially cook the bacon before wrapping.
3. What’s the best dipping sauce for this dish?
Prosciutto-wrapped asparagus pairs well with garlic aioli, honey mustard, balsamic glaze, or a simple lemon butter sauce.
4. Can I grill prosciutto-wrapped asparagus instead of baking?
Yes! Grill over medium heat for about 6-8 minutes, turning frequently, until the prosciutto is crispy and the asparagus is tender.
5. How do I keep prosciutto from unwrapping while baking?
Place the asparagus seam-side down on the baking sheet, and it will stay wrapped as it bakes. You can also secure it with toothpicks if needed.
6. What’s the best thickness of asparagus to use?
Use medium-thick asparagus spears. If they are too thin, they will overcook before the prosciutto crisps up; if too thick, they may not cook through properly.
7. Can I add cheese to this recipe?
Yes! Sprinkle Parmesan cheese on top before baking or tuck a little goat cheese or cream cheese inside the prosciutto before wrapping.
8. How do I store leftovers, and how long do they last?
Store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at in a pan over medium heat or in an oven at 375°F (190°C) for 5 minutes to re-crisp the prosciutto.
9. Can I make this recipe keto-friendly?
Yes! This dish is naturally keto and low-carb since it’s made with prosciutto, asparagus, and olive oil.
10. What wine pairs best with prosciutto-wrapped asparagus?
A dry white wine like Sauvignon Blanc, Pinot Grigio, or Chardonnay complements the salty prosciutto and fresh asparagus flavors beautifully.
